In this episode of Well Run Podcast, Annie sits down with Erin Schirack, founder of HIGH SOCIETY, for a grounded and honest conversation about leadership, talent, and the future of luxury fitness and wellness.

Erin brings more than two decades of experience across movement education, hospitality, and brand strategy, offering a sharp perspective on why so many fitness and wellness companies struggle to grow and retain both talent and clients. At the heart of the conversation is a simple but often avoided truth: most organizations are not putting people in roles where they can genuinely thrive.

Together, Annie and Erin explore what happens when leaders stop forcing talent into rigid boxes and start designing teams and experiences around real strengths. They talk about the operational and cultural cost of misaligned roles, why leaders hesitate to make changes even when they know something is off, and what shifts when organizations finally allow people to contribute at their highest level.

The conversation also touches on the evolution of wellness within hospitality and corporate environments, the importance of emotional intelligence in leadership, and why community and connection are no longer optional in high-touch fitness spaces.

Erin Schirack is a fitness and wellness executive, consultant, and educator with more than 20 years of experience spanning movement, hospitality, and brand strategy. She is the founder of HIGH SOCIETY, a consulting and staffing firm that partners with hotels, corporations, and luxury lifestyle brands to design wellness programs and talent ecosystems that drive performance, retention, and guest experience. Her work has shaped premium wellness experiences across the country and continues to influence how wellness integrates into modern luxury
